Output 7fb5626b6ce21843855c17e7ad1b773c1abc350c40e180bb7e12db17d3ecc303:17

value
192853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fcb66b7aafc1495427cae782a1c22a2cb37305b OP_EQUAL
address
34b8Y4E36cehrN9vruuUMALLkVmyBCdVQr
transaction
7fb5626b6ce21843855c17e7ad1b773c1abc350c40e180bb7e12db17d3ecc303
spent
true